首页 / 香港服务器 / 正文
DIY AI训练服务器,从零开始构建个人深度学习工作站,搭建ai服务器1

Time:2024年12月29日 Read:9 评论:42 作者:y21dr45

在当今数字化时代,人工智能(AI)和深度学习技术正以惊人的速度发展,它们不仅在科研领域大放异彩,也在各行各业中找到了广泛的应用,对于许多热衷于探索这一领域的爱好者、开发者和研究人员来说,购买一台现成的高性能AI训练服务器往往成本高昂,难以承受,有没有一种既经济实惠又能满足个性化需求的方案呢?答案是肯定的——那就是自己动手,丰衣足食,组装一台DIY AI训练服务器!

DIY AI训练服务器,从零开始构建个人深度学习工作站,搭建ai服务器

一、筹备与规划

1. 确定需求

在开始组装之前,首先要明确你的使用需求,你是想要进行图像识别、自然语言处理还是游戏AI训练?不同的应用场景对硬件配置有不同的要求,图像识别任务通常需要强大的GPU来处理大量的并行计算;而自然语言处理则可能更依赖于多核CPU和大容量内存,明确需求是选择合适硬件的基础。

2. 预算规划

有了需求后,接下来就是制定预算,DIY AI训练服务器的一大优势就是可以根据个人的经济实力进行调整,如果预算紧张,可以先从基础配置开始,后期再逐步升级,重要的是要确保每一分钱都花在刀刃上,避免不必要的浪费。

二、核心硬件选型

1. CPU

作为服务器的大脑,CPU的重要性不言而喻,对于AI训练来说,一块多核心、高主频的处理器是必不可少的,英特尔和AMD是目前市场上两大主流品牌,各有优劣,英特尔的CPU在单核性能上稍胜一筹,而AMD则凭借其多核心设计在多线程任务中表现出色,根据你的预算和需求选择合适的型号即可。

2. GPU

如果说CPU是大脑,那么GPU就是肌肉,在进行深度学习训练时,GPU负责执行大量的矩阵运算和卷积操作,是加速训练过程的关键,英伟达(NVIDIA)是目前市场份额最大的GPU制造商,其GTX和RTX系列显卡广泛应用于AI领域,如果你的预算允许,推荐选择RTX 30系列或以上的高端显卡;如果预算有限,GTX 1660 Super等性价比较高的型号也是不错的选择。

3. 内存

内存是另一个影响AI训练速度的重要因素,由于训练过程中需要加载大量的数据和模型参数,因此建议至少配置32GB的内存,如果预算充足,64GB甚至更高将会带来更好的性能提升,内存的频率也很重要,高频内存能够提供更快的数据传输速度。

4. 存储设备

存储设备主要包括硬盘和固态硬盘(SSD),硬盘用于存储大量的训练数据和模型文件,容量至少要达到1TB以上;而SSD则用于安装操作系统和软件,以及存放常用的数据集和代码库,建议容量为512GB或更高,为了兼顾速度和容量,可以选择一块NVMe接口的高速SSD作为系统盘,再搭配一块大容量机械硬盘作为数据盘。

5. 主板与电源

主板是连接各个硬件组件的桥梁,选择时要确保其兼容性和支持性,如果你打算使用多块GPU进行并行计算,那么就需要选购支持多卡互联技术的主板,电源则是为整个系统提供稳定电力的重要保障,建议选择额定功率在750W以上的金牌认证电源,以确保足够的供电能力和稳定性。

三、软件环境配置

1. 操作系统

大多数AI开发工作都是在Linux环境下进行的,因为Linux提供了丰富的开源工具链和更好的兼容性,Ubuntu是一个流行的选择,它不仅免费而且社区支持强大,安装完操作系统后,记得及时更新系统补丁和驱动程序,以确保安全性和稳定性。

2. 编程语言与框架

Python是当前最受欢迎的AI开发语言之一,拥有丰富的库和框架支持,TensorFlow、PyTorch和Keras是三大主流的深度学习框架,每个都有自己的特色和优势,根据你的项目需求和个人喜好选择合适的框架即可,还需要安装一些必要的依赖库和工具包,如NumPy、Pandas、Matplotlib等。

3. CUDA与cuDNN

如果你使用的是NVIDIA的GPU,那么还需要安装CUDA和cuDNN库来发挥GPU的全部潜力,CUDA是NVIDIA推出的通用并行计算平台和编程模型,而cuDNN则是基于CUDA的深度神经网络加速库,这两个库可以显著提高AI训练的速度和效率,访问NVIDIA官网下载最新版本并按照说明完成安装即可。

四、优化与调试

1. 性能调优

即使是最高配置的硬件也无法保证最优的性能表现,除非经过合理的优化,要确保所有的驱动程序和固件都是最新的版本;可以通过调整批处理大小、学习率等超参数来改善训练效果;还可以利用GPU的多卡互联技术实现并行计算,进一步提升训练速度。

2. 散热管理

高性能硬件在运行时会产生大量热量,因此良好的散热管理至关重要,确保机箱内部有足够的通风空间和风扇数量,或者考虑采用水冷散热系统来提高散热效率,也要定期清理灰尘和更换硅脂以保持良好的散热性能。

3. 监控与维护

最后但同样重要的是建立有效的监控系统来实时监测服务器的运行状态,可以使用Grafana、Prometheus等开源监控工具来收集和展示各种性能指标如CPU利用率、内存占用率、温度等,一旦发现异常情况可以立即采取措施进行处理防止故障发生。

通过上述步骤的介绍可以看出,虽然DIY AI训练服务器的过程可能会遇到各种挑战但这也是一个充满乐趣的学习过程,它不仅能让你深入了解计算机硬件和软件的工作原理还能帮助你掌握如何根据实际需求定制专属的解决方案,随着技术的不断进步未来我们有理由相信更加强大且易于使用的AI训练平台将会不断涌现为广大开发者提供更多的可能性。

标签: diy ai训练服务器 
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1